For the Level 3 Award in Education and Training course, which typically spans over a period of 9 months, there is a requirement for a minimum of 30 hours of teaching practice. This hands-on experience is crucial for aspiring educators to apply the theoretical knowledge gained throughout the course in a real classroom setting.
During these 30 hours of teaching practice, students will have the opportunity to demonstrate their teaching skills, implement various teaching strategies, and receive valuable feedback from experienced educators. This practical component is essential for developing confidence and competence in the field of education.
By actively engaging in teaching practice, students can enhance their communication skills, classroom management techniques, and overall teaching effectiveness. It provides a platform for them to put theory into practice and refine their instructional methods.
